Tomb
Photo: Wikimedia, Public domain.
The is the traditional burial place of the biblical figure Daniel. Various locations have been named for the site, however the tomb in , in the province of , , is the most widely accepted site, it being first mentioned by Benjamin of Tudela, who visited Western Asia between 1160 and 1163 CE. is situated 3 km south of Shāreh Kanī.
